Different ways have been paved throughout the centuries to reach the city of Compostela in North West Spain where the tomb of the Apostol St James is located according to tradition.

El Camino is one of the few places in the modern world where you could walk alone through the countryside for miles and miles until you reach your resting place of the day and meet people literally from all over the globe, being there for different reasons, as a mission, for redemption, faith, as a promise, a celebration or simply just traveling.

We can take you all the way from Roncesvalles straight to Santiago if you have timeJ howeverour focus is on the last 100 km/63 miles, which is the minimum distance requested to receive the Compostela, the official document which certifies your travel experience of El Camino de Santiago.
